Is Roulette Wheel a Selection Function?

A roulette wheel is a selection function. A selection function is a mathematical function that selects one element from a set of elements. The roulette wheel is used to select a number from the set of numbers on the wheel.

The wheel is spun and the ball falls into a pocket, which corresponds to a number on the wheel. The number that the ball falls into is the number that is selected by the roulette wheel.
